The project inquiries into regeneration of the Zagreb end-of-line stops as an approach for non-centralized city model. Çrnomerec, a strongly post-industrial placement, is taken over as pilot model to explore the ecological recovery of its esplanade, activate its civic character and serve as reference point for Zagreb center-periphery cohesion.
NOT A BEGINNING NOR AN END is a project that arises from a trans-scalar approach, from urban to local strategies. In this sense, the research begins with the study of mobility in the city of Zagreb and determines the decentralising capacity of current public transport hubs conceived as end-of-line tram stops. Within the dozen transportation hubs studied, a protocol of action is defined for each of them, starting with Çrnomerec. The form that the proposal takes could be described as dual: on the one hand, the enhancement and recovery of what already exists -mainly horizontal-, and on the other hand, the design of a new vertical element to reinforce the bimodal image and packed with strongly linked to its context programs. The work on the X plane as the imposed and, in contrast, the imagination of the Y plane as a decentralizing item and monumental display. HORIZONTAL - The conditions imposed by the large current esplanade made it fundamentally non-pedestrian, impermeable, and disconnected from its context, so the purpose was to revert with one radical action that could articulate the whole site. Thanks to perforation of its slab with four different hole diameters, the new plaza restores permeability to the ground, draws new connections with the old clay quarries and Medvednica mountain, and allows planting of vegetation. VERTICAL - Additionally, a completely new solar piece arises and aligns with the tram path, so its geometry can reinforce the bimodal character of the transport hub. Upon arrival by bus, the screen displays its entire front, warning of the arrival in the city. Upon arrival by tram, the tower seems to disappear, revealing the beginning of the Medvednica mountain. Far for being detached, both actuations – horizontal and vertical – remain closely related conceptual and physically due to the structural requirements of the large screen. A total of 67 steel cables sew and articulate both planes creating new topographies and urban furniture when touching the plaza or stabilising the tower from wind and structural torsion.
